Output 85eb6917179e9cd3d96b8614d98fe48f015fd630991330e31a556a0afdf59526:0

value
143129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 222c12e4365a1777a685522dc12244f1cc5d5d36 OP_EQUAL
address
34ohhNEccPVkErfbDW3ReXGkaQ4TFhSJ9s
transaction
85eb6917179e9cd3d96b8614d98fe48f015fd630991330e31a556a0afdf59526
spent
true